Course Content

• Language Contact & Bilingualism
• Linguistic Borrowing: Phonology, Morphology, Syntax
• Code-switching & Code-mixing: Micro & Macro Perspectives
• Language Shift & Death: Sociolinguistic Factors
• Language Attitudes & Contact-induced Language Change
• Pidgins & Creoles: Formation & Typology
• Language Revitalization & Maintenance in Contact Settings
• Sociolinguistics of Language Contact: Case Studies
• Bilingual Lexicons & Cognitive Effects of Contact
